| ART PROFILE OF DANIEL H. DIZON, B.F.A. The inborn artistic talent of Dan was nurtured very early by his own father, the late prof. Vicente Alvarez Dizon, B.F.A., 1928, B.F.A., Yale, 1936, starting when he was 4 years old. His dad's influence on the growing boy was such that he was always welcome to hang around his father's art studio during painting sessions. Dan reacalls that the "Fire" of his artistic patriotism was ignited in 1934 at the age of four. His father almost simustaneously completed two artistic projects in his home studio in Varmint St. Malate, Manila - large oil painting entitiled: THE BATTLE OF ZAPOTE BRIDGE" ( 1896) and the 39 colorful watercolor paintings " THE EVOLUTION OF THE FILIPINO COSTUMES. (1500 to 1934)." this was further enhanced in 1936 when the elder Dizon completed his art degree at the Yale University with flying colors. In 1938, Dan was struck again by another giant oil painting of his dad, entitiled " THE BATTLE OF TIRAD PASS (1899)" that rendered the 8-year old boy in a patriotic trance for several days. |

| In the succeeding year, prof. Dizon won first place in the international competition of contemporary art from 79 countries at the Golden gate International Exposition in San Francisco, California, USA, with his award winning oil painting: "AFTER A DAY'S TOIL," beating Salvador Dali of Spain to seocnd place. The third prize went to the U.S. entry, by Robert Phillip. During this time, Prof. Dizon was an art educator at the University of the Philippines, Mapua Institute of Technology and at the national Teacher's College, all in Manila. Dan remembers that his father's FIRST PRIZE win sent manila and the entire country into uproar. The outbreak of World War II starting December 08, 1941, made life very difficult for the Dizon. In Early 1942, the Japanese MilitaryAdministration ordered the reopening of all educational institutions in Manila and in the entire counry, including the University of the Philippines. Prof. Dizon refused to work under the Japanese by feigning illness. For his family to survive, he accepted occasional art commissions in his hovel in a rented apartment in Santa Cruz, Manila. Meanwhile, his family was living with his in-laws in Angeles City, Pampanga where Dan tried hard to stave-off creeping starvation by working as a part-time kitchen boy after school in the regimental Kitchen of the town's Japanese Army garrison. It did not take long when some japanese officers and soldiers discovered the artistic talent of Dan, who was supplied with hard-to-find pencils and Clean sheets of white paper to encourage him to draw. They would even pose for him their crisp uniforms and shiny firearms and then send the drawings to their families in Japan. In turn, Dan was astounded at the interest of these fierce and frightful Japanese soldiers had on art. He would soon discover that mostof them are artistically inclined and were food in drawing. Unknowingly, the Japanese introduced Dan to anew field of Art - Military Art! Very soon Dan's drawings consisted of Japanese military men, their firearms, equipment, vehicles, tanks, airplanes, etc., from memory... to the delight of his Japanese audience. |
